In search of a greater pre-workout beverage? Make this smoothie your go-to. The beets we use on this recipe are wealthy in nitrates, which have been confirmed to enhance endurance throughout train by permitting muscle tissue to work extra effectively whereas enhancing efficiency. We suggest including a half cup of ice cubes or extra to get a calming beverage since we do not use any frozen fruit.

Wish to change up your smoothie routine? Attempt pears! Bartlett pears are good for smoothies as a result of they’re juicy and a very good supply of fiber—one thing very important for smoothies that are usually excessive in easy carbs. We pair (pun supposed) the pear with cardamom—an in depth relative of the ginger household. It has an aroma of candy, spiced wooden and gives a punchy taste to all plant-based smoothie recipes.

An surprising means so as to add creaminess to all of your plant-based smoothie recipes is with silken tofu. Silken tofu is softer than your conventional packaged tofu as a result of it is undrained and unpressed tofu. This plant-based protein incorporates iron and calcium, that are vitamins many individuals following plant-based diets miss out on.
